CG Power and Industrial Solutions Ltd. has secured a ₹450 crore contract from Kinet Railway Solutions Limited to supply essential components for 10 Vande Bharat trainsets. This agreement encompasses propulsion kits, motors, transformers, and other critical parts, along with a 35-year service commitment, underscoring CG Power’s dedication to India’s railway modernization efforts.
Beyond railways, CG Power is venturing into the semiconductor sector. The company acquired Renesas Electronics’ Radio Frequency components business for $36 million, gaining valuable intellectual property and expertise. It has also launched a subsidiary, CG Semi Private Ltd., and is investing ₹7,600 crore in a semiconductor assembly and testing facility in Sanand, Gujarat, supported by a ₹3,501 crore government subsidy.
These strategic initiatives have strengthened CG Power’s market position, reflected in a 32.65% stock surge over the past year. With a robust order book and expansion into high-tech manufacturing, the company is poised for sustained growth, aligning with India’s infrastructure and technological advancement goals.
